Average Manicurists and Pedicurists Salary in Norwich-New London-Willimantic, CT

Manicurists and Pedicurists in the Norwich-New London-Willimantic, CT area earn an average annual salary of $34,050. This figure is slightly below the national average of $36,910, a common occurrence in regions with a specific economic landscape. Local demand, operational costs, and the overall economic structure of the area contribute to this localized pay rate.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 240 employees in the Norwich-New London-Willimantic, CT area with a job density of 1.9 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
